TitleMilwaukee Railroad Evidence Near Dana, Indiana
Owning InstitutionIndiana Historical Society
Item IDP0129_N_015679_001
DescriptionDana was platted in 1875 and developed because of its location on the Indianapolis Decatur and Western Railroad. It took its name from Charles Dana, on of the railroad's stockholders.
